Cool and smooth and sweet ice cream has long been a favourite treat It cools you off when its hot and is too delicious to resist even in cold weather How did it get to be so scrumptious Bestselling authorillustrator Gail Gibbons dishes out the latest scoop on ice cream production Ice cream has come a long way from its humble beginnings as a mixture of snow milk and rice Gail Gibbons details the many firsts in ice cream history from the earliest ice cream crank to the original waffle cone Childrens mouths will be watering as they follow ice creams journey from farm to factory to freezer. nano. Isaac the Ice Cream Man is hoping to make more money this summer by having better customer service. He has noticed that it takes some customers a long time to count out their money, and some even drop their money or their ice cream. Isaac has decided to permanently install a narrow shelf on the outside of his service window so that customers can set their money and ice cream down while they are counting the correct amount. Course No. : DTT -222. Course Teacher: Dr. Bipin Kumar Singh. Energy value. The energy value and nutrients of ice cream depend upon the food value of the ingredients from which it is made. Ice cream contains three or four times more fat, carbohydrate and 12-16 % more protein than does milk. In addition, it also contains other food products such as fruits, nuts, eggs, candies and sugar, which enhance its nutritive value. Ice cream is an excellent source of food energy, and fully 50% of its total solids content is sugar, including lactose, sucrose, and corn syrup solids.
